小番茄图片混淆工具netilfy是啥?

很多用户第一次打开小番茄图片混淆,会在网址、部署信息或者技术资料里看到一个词:netlify(你可能会写成 netilfy)。于是就会有个自然的问题:这到底是功能的一部分,还是某种算法名词?
先说结论:netlify 不是图片混淆算法,它是一个网站托管和发布平台。之前初始版本有个小番茄解混淆的网址托管在这个Netlify平台上,但是非常不稳定,有的地区的朋友经常无法访问,我们更推荐您使用小番茄图片混淆国内版
小番茄图片混淆真正的核心,在前端代码里。用户上传图片后,浏览器会在本地读取像素数据,然后按既定规则重排,再把结果渲染出来。这个过程不依赖 netlify 参与运算。也就是说,就算未来把网站从 netlify 迁到别的平台,只要前端代码不变,混淆和解混淆结果就不会变。
那为什么你会频繁看到 netlify?原因很简单:它常被用来托管静态站点。
你也可以把关系理解成:
- 小番茄图片混淆算法 = 厨师手艺;
- 浏览器本地处理 = 厨房;
- netlify = 餐厅门店位置。
门店换地址,菜的做法不一定变;同理,部署平台变化不等于算法变化。
再说一个用户最关心的问题:用了 netlify,会不会把我的图片上传到它的服务器?在小番茄这个工具的设计里,图片处理走的是浏览器本地逻辑,不需要把图片文件上传到远端才能得到混淆结果。你点击混淆后,核心像素运算发生在当前设备里,最终只是网页资源本身由托管平台提供。
当然,从工程角度讲,任何在线网站都可能有网络请求(例如加载页面脚本、样式、字体等),但这和“把你的原图上传去做算法处理”是两码事。判断是否本地处理,关键看图片是否被作为 API 请求体发到后端。小番茄当前的设计是前端本地运算,这一点和“部署在 netlify 还是别处”没有直接冲突。
最后给一句实用建议:如果你只是普通用户,看到 netlify 不用紧张,把它当成“网站托管平台”就行;真正决定混淆效果和能否还原的,仍然是图片是否保持原始尺寸与像素、是否使用同一套规则处理。
一句话总结:netlify 小番茄网址对有的地区访问,不算稳定,更推荐使用国内版服务器的小番茄图片解混淆。